My 2010 Honda Fit failed inspection last week because the emission monitors had failed. Can u help?

This was possibly because my battery died once about four months ago (i left a door
ajar). So I'm wondering how many more miles does it take to reset the emission
monitors so the car can 'Pass'? The inspector and other websites say anywhere from 50
to 1500 miles!

Sounds to me like it's an issue with the O2 sensors rather than a reset. Also vehicles reset their computers through a mix of different types of driving style so it is hard to say when all of those conditions are met. However in my experience it usually happens within 4-5 days.
